Oil Changes Every 3,000 Miles? Not Anymore
One of one of the most persistent misconceptions in car maintenance is the idea that you need to change your oil every 3,000 miles. While this made use of to be common technique, contemporary engines and improved oil formulas have altered the video game. Several vehicles can now safely go 7,000 to 10,000 miles in between oil modifications, depending upon usage and the sort of oil made use of. Staying with an outdated timetable can result in unneeded expenses and waste.
Instead of depending on a mileage number from the past, check your vehicle's proprietor's handbook and focus on your dashboard indications. They're created to allow you recognize when it's truly time for a change, and following them can conserve you cash without compromising engine wellness.
Premium Fuel Doesn't Always Mean Premium Performance
It's simple to think that higher-octane gas equals far better performance, yet that's not always real for every automobile. Unless your car particularly needs costs gas, filling out with it won't use any kind of included advantages. Maybe doing little bit greater than draining your wallet.
Automobiles developed for routine unleaded gas operate completely well on it, and utilizing premium in such autos will not raise horse power or gas effectiveness. Before making the switch, consult your proprietor's guidebook. Warm-Ups in Winter? Not Always Necessary
A popular winter season routine is heating up your cars and truck prior to driving, frequently for a number of mins. While it seems logical, specifically in chilly climates, modern-day engines are developed to heat up faster when being driven, not when resting idle. Prolonged idling can throw away fuel and cause unneeded emissions.
Unless you're driving an older version with a carburetor, your cars and truck doesn't require a long workout session. Just provide it 30 seconds to a min, after that drive carefully until the engine reaches running temperature. This obtains your car heated up efficiently without placing pressure on your system.
Battery Replacement Doesn't Follow a Fixed Schedule
Lots of drivers believe they have to replace their cars and truck battery every three years like clockwork. While this is a good price quote, it's not a tough rule. The actual lifespan of a battery depends upon numerous elements, consisting of environment, driving habits, and usage of devices like cooling and heated seats.
Some batteries may last as much as 5 years or even more, specifically in mild climates. Instead of changing it on a rigorous timetable, it's smarter to have actually the battery tested on a regular basis. In this manner, you can change it just when it starts showing indications of wear, rather than doing it prematurely.
Laundry Your Car? It's Not Just About Looks
Lots of people presume auto cleans are totally aesthetic. Yet routine cleansing plays a crucial function in automobile maintenance. Dirt, grime, roadway salt, and bird droppings can deteriorate paint and create corrosion, particularly in areas that experience seasonal roadway treatments.
A clean vehicle not only looks far better, yet it likewise maintains value and safeguards structural honesty. Even More Maintenance Isn't Always Better
There's a common misconception that even more frequent upkeep results in a longer-lasting vehicle. While that seems sensible, it's not check here constantly true. Over-maintaining can really lead to troubles. Overfilling fluids, unnecessary filter substitutes, or constant tire turnings can cause wear in places that don't require it.
Sticking closely to manufacturer-recommended solution intervals is commonly the best path. These standards are based upon comprehensive screening and help you prevent both forget and overindulgence. Tire Pressure: Set It and Forget It? Think Again
Some drivers load their tires once and assume they're good to choose the period. Nonetheless, tire stress can rise and fall with temperature changes, road conditions, and even time. Driving on underinflated tires can reduce fuel efficiency and enhance the danger of tire damage.
Inspecting your tire pressure monthly-- or more often during weather shifts-- can extend the life of your tires and boost safety. If you're unsure of the proper PSI, it's usually published inside your vehicle driver's door structure. Brake Pads Last Forever? So
Some motorists presume their brakes will last the life of the car if they do not hear any shrilling or grinding. While those noises do signal issues, awaiting them isn't the very best technique. Brake pads put on gradually and need normal evaluations regardless of sound.
Most pads last in between 25,000 and 70,000 miles, depending upon just how and where you drive. City driving, heavy stopping, or towing can wear them down much faster. A proactive check can keep you ahead of the issue, making certain security and staying clear of more expensive repairs in the future.
Engine Lights Aren't Always Urgent-- But Don't Ignore Them
Seeing the check engine light is never ever a welcome moment. Some motorists ignore it, assuming it's minor, while others panic. The fact exists somewhere in the center. While some concerns triggering the light are minor-- like a loosened gas cap-- others can signify real issues.
Postponing medical diagnosis might turn a small repair service right into a significant one. If your light comes on and stays on, it's worth having it inspected immediately. Modern analysis devices can determine the issue fast, saving you from thinking games and prospective damages.
Windscreen Wipers: Replace Only When They Break? Not So Fast
Wipers often tend to be among one of the most neglected parts of a vehicle. Lots of people wait up until they totally stop working before replacing them, which can be harmful. Exposure is vital in bad weather condition, and used wipers can produce streaks, skips, or leave areas unblemished.
The majority of wiper blades break in around six to twelve months, especially if exposed to sunshine, dust, or extreme temperatures. Replacing them regularly boosts driving safety and security, and the expense is very little compared to the advantages.
